1993 Renault Express vs. 1999 SsangYong Korando

To start off, 1999 SsangYong Korando is newer by 6 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1993 Renault Express.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1993 Renault Express would be higher. At 2,299 cc (4 cylinders), 1999 SsangYong Korando is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1999 SsangYong Korando (100 HP @ 4000 RPM) has 55 more horse power than 1993 Renault Express. (45 HP @ 5250 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1999 SsangYong Korando should accelerate faster than 1993 Renault Express.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1999 SsangYong Korando weights approximately 970 kg more than 1993 Renault Express.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Because 1999 SsangYong Korando is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 1993 Renault Express.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 1999 SsangYong Korando will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1999 SsangYong Korando (209 Nm @ 2400 RPM) has 129 more torque (in Nm) than 1993 Renault Express. (80 Nm @ 2500 RPM). This means 1999 SsangYong Korando will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1993 Renault Express.
